Well, after 3 months of research, one month of configuring/ordering and ~ 3 months of waiting for the build to be completed, I finally took delivery of my 2021 X5 M50i at the Performance Center. Spec's are as follows:

Dravit Grey Metallic
Black Extended Merino Leather
Anthracite Brown Poplar Matte Trim
22" M Double-spoke black wheels, style 742M w/ performance non run-flat tires
Driving Assistance Professional Package
Dynamic Handling Package
Executive Package
Parking Assistance Package
M Sport Brakes with Blue Calipers
Extended Shadowline Trim
Bower & Wilkins Sound System
Front and Rear Heated Seats
Heated Front Seats, Armrests & Steering Wheel
Front Massaging Seats
Trailer Hitch
Space-saver spare

I could not be happier with the vehicle or the experience. Although it was a little unnerving ordering a vehicle in a color combination which I had not previously seen in person, this color, IMO, is absolutely stunning. Pictures simply don't do it justice as they can't capture the depth or the appearance changes in various environments. Seeing this for the first time in the front lobby of the Performance Center was simply special.

And speaking of the Performance Center, it was truly an amazing experience. While I truly enjoyed experiencing the braking, skid pad, slalom and off road track in a BMW provided vehicle, the highlight for me was taking a "hot lap" in a new M5 Competition with a professional BMW driver behind the wheel. Hard to wipe the shit eating grin off my face after that experience....

Overall, I felt the PCD experience was a blast and worthwhile if you haven't done it before. Spent an afternoon in downtown Greenville hitting the various patio bars while the wife shopped, and had an excellent meal at one of the many local restaurants. While accommodations at the Marriott were what I would consider average, the friendliness and attention provided by their staff more than made up for any shortcomings. Factory tour was interesting and informative. Again, highly recommend if you're even considering a PCD.

As for the vehicle, just wow! Left Spartanburg and made the two hour drive to Augusta to visit family. As we also have a Q7 that is our normal "road trip" vehicle, we expected the X5 to be more for short trips while providing more a sporty feel and fun factor. At least based off a 2 hour drive, I'm not sure I'll ever want to take the Q7 again. As I had hoped, this vehicle seems to be a perfect balance between sport/performance and luxury/comfort. I'm convinced there is not another vehicle on the market than can provide this type of diversity at this price point.

We'll be heading out tomorrow for the 1,000 mile road trip back to Oklahoma, and I simply can't wait to get on the road. Hopefully this vehicle will continue to impress.....
